阿里云低配ECS上安装测试Redis 5.0.8

1. 安装

# wget http://download.redis.io/releases/redis-5.0.8.tar.gz
# tar xzf redis-5.0.8.tar.gz
# cd redis-5.0.8

# make test // 编译前先测试。 

阿里云低配ECS上安装测试Redis 5.0.8

!!! WARNING The following tests failed:

*** [err]: Active defrag big keys in tests/unit/memefficiency.tcl
Expected condition '$max_latency <= 120' to be true (516 <= 120)
Cleanup: may take some time... OK
make: *** [test] Error 1

此错误是由于所测试的阿里云ECS服务器配置过低造成的延迟太大,可以忽略。

# make install // 忽略警告,继续安装 

2. 启动服务端

# redis-server

# redis-server --port 6379      (默认端口)

 

阿里云低配ECS上安装测试Redis 5.0.8

3. 启动客户端

# cd /root/redis-5.0.8/src

# redis-cli

# redis-cli -h 127.0.0.1 -p 6379

测试 key value

redis> set foo bar   //设置key = "foo" ; value ="bar"
OK
redis> get foo       // 取key(foo)的对应的值(bar)
"bar"

阿里云低配ECS上安装测试Redis 5.0.8

 

4. 关闭Redis服务器

# redis-cli SHUTDOWN